CPAP stands for “Continuous Positive Airway Pressure” and is the gold standard treatment for the treatment of Obstructive Sleep Apnea (OSA), otherwise known as sleep apnea machines.

There are 3 types of CPAP machines but are sometimes collectively called “CPAP” even though they are actually APAP or BiPAP machines. The 3 types are:

  • Fixed Pressure CPAP (otherwise known as CPAP) – is a machine that deliver a constant air pressure whilst you sleep.
  • Automatic CPAP (otherwise known as APAP, Variable Pressure CPAP or Smart CPAP) – is a newer form of CPAP machine, that was invented primarily with the purpose of improving patient compliance. Optimal therapy is achieved by automatically providing the patient with the minimum pressure required to maintain an unobstructed airway on a breath-by-breath basis.
  • BiPAP (otherwise known as Bi-level, VPAP, or medical ventilation) – is a machine that delivers one pressure for breathing in, and a different pressure for breathing out. These machines are usually reserved for people who require high pressure or have respiratory or cardiac failure. 

It is recommended that you consult your doctor if you are unsure which machine will suit you best.
